The Gramercy/Union Square neighborhood of Manhattan is most beloved by locals, and tenants here will truly experience living as a New Yorker. The area boasts many tranquil parks, a range of shops from vintage to luxury boutiques, and a hub of popular bars and restaurants. - Gramercy Park: This small private park offers a tranquil escape from the bustling city, filled with landscaped greenery and a statue of Edwin Booth. 0.6mi/900m. Accessible via foot.
- Union Square: This square is always brimming with locals- kids on skateboards, break dancers, and old men playing chess – a lot of old men playing chess! 0.5mi/900m. Accessible via foot.
- Theodore Roosevelt Birthplace: This recreated brownstone focuses on the life and achievements of Theodore Roosevelt. 0.7mi/1.2km. Accessible via foot.
- The Raines Law Room: This super-cool speakeasy is located down a flight of stairs, and only accessible by ringing the doorbell. 0.8mi/1.3km. Accessible via foot or train.
For public transportation around Manhattan and into other New York boroughs, consider walking to 1st Avenue and 14th Street to catch the L train. 0.2mi/270m.
